Why did the UGC issue show cause notices to 18 medical colleges regarding non-compliance with anti-ragging norms
UGC took action against 18 medical colleges for failing to comply with anti-ragging norms.
- UGC issued show cause notices to 18 medical colleges for not adhering to anti-ragging norms mandated by law.
- These colleges were found lacking in implementing preventive measures to curb ragging incidents within their institutions.
- Ragging is a serious issue that can have detrimental effects on students' physical and mental well-being.
- Non-compliance with anti-ragging guidelines puts the safety and security of students at risk.
- The UGC's action against these colleges serves as a warning to ensure strict enforcement of anti-ragging measures to create a safe learning environment for students.
